Director, Artificial Intelligence Compliance

About the role

The Director, Artificial Intelligence Compliance is a new role within Schwab Compliance. This role engages through disparate regulated entities and requires facility with multiple subject matter disciplines, including broker/dealer, investment adviser, banking, and others.

Responsibilities

  • Helps shape the strategic direction of the companywide compliance risk management programs.
  • Shares the same measures of success as all Schwab Compliance Directors, including personal ownership of their assigned compliance risk management program and shared accountability for the successful execution of the Schwab compliance risk management program.
  • Engages with Senior and Executive Leaders at all levels across Schwab, and also leads Schwab Compliance’s engagement with specific key stakeholders based on their assigned business support responsibilities.

Requirements

  • Minimum 10 years of related work experience in compliance, and risk management and anti-money laundering.
  • A minimum of 5 years working with technology governance.
  • Deep competencies in relevant financial services; securities laws and regulations; banking laws and regulations; consumer protection; anti-money laundering and privacy.
  • Embraces an enterprise view in identifying, assessing, mitigating, measuring, and monitoring Compliance risks consistent with the Enterprise Risk Management Framework.
  • A degree is required, preferably in Business/Finance/Economics or related disciplines, post-secondary degree, e.g., JD, MBA or equivalent, viewed favorably.
